Cluster Troubleshooting
=======================
* Cluster frontend is unresponsive
* Check if the _Coordinator_/s in question are started up.
* Check if the _Agency_ is up and a _leader_ has been elected. If not
ensure that all or a majority of _Agents_ are up and running.
* Check if all processes have been started up with the same
`JWT_SECRET`. If not ensure that the `JWT_SECRET` used across
the cluster nodes is identical for every process.
* Check if all cluster nodes have been started with SSL either
dis- or enabled. If not decide what mode of operation you would
like to run your cluster in, and consistently stick with for all
_Agents_, _Coordinators_ and _DBServers_.
* Check if network communication between the cluster nodes is such
that all processes can directly access their peers. Do not
operate proxies between the cluster nodes.
* Cluster front end announces errors on any number of nodes
* This is an indication that the _Agency_ is running but either
_Coordinators_ or _DBServers_ are disconnected or shut
down. Establish network connection to or start the according
nodes.
* Make sure that the nodes in question share the same `JWT_SECRET`
and SSL operation mode with the functioning nodes.
